PaperSwipe

CE-MRS: Contrastive Explanations for Multi-Robot Systems

Published 1 year agoVersion 1arXiv:2410.08408

Authors

Ethan Schneider, Daniel Wu, Devleena Das, Sonia Chernova

Categories

cs.ROcs.HCcs.MA

Abstract

As the complexity of multi-robot systems grows to incorporate a greater number of robots, more complex tasks, and longer time horizons, the solutions to such problems often become too complex to be fully intelligible to human users. In this work, we introduce an approach for generating natural language explanations that justify the validity of the system's solution to the user, or else aid the user in correcting any errors that led to a suboptimal system solution. Toward this goal, we first contribute a generalizable formalism of contrastive explanations for multi-robot systems, and then introduce a holistic approach to generating contrastive explanations for multi-robot scenarios that selectively incorporates data from multi-robot task allocation, scheduling, and motion-planning to explain system behavior. Through user studies with human operators we demonstrate that our integrated contrastive explanation approach leads to significant improvements in user ability to identify and solve system errors, leading to significant improvements in overall multi-robot team performance.

CE-MRS: Contrastive Explanations for Multi-Robot Systems

1 year ago
v1
4 authors

Categories

cs.ROcs.HCcs.MA

Abstract

As the complexity of multi-robot systems grows to incorporate a greater number of robots, more complex tasks, and longer time horizons, the solutions to such problems often become too complex to be fully intelligible to human users. In this work, we introduce an approach for generating natural language explanations that justify the validity of the system's solution to the user, or else aid the user in correcting any errors that led to a suboptimal system solution. Toward this goal, we first contribute a generalizable formalism of contrastive explanations for multi-robot systems, and then introduce a holistic approach to generating contrastive explanations for multi-robot scenarios that selectively incorporates data from multi-robot task allocation, scheduling, and motion-planning to explain system behavior. Through user studies with human operators we demonstrate that our integrated contrastive explanation approach leads to significant improvements in user ability to identify and solve system errors, leading to significant improvements in overall multi-robot team performance.

Authors

Ethan Schneider, Daniel Wu, Devleena Das et al. (+1 more)

arXiv ID: 2410.08408
Published Oct 10, 2024

Click to preview the PDF directly in your browser